What is Nasal Valve Collapse?
The nasal valve is the narrowest part of the nasal airway—essentially, it’s where airflow “bottlenecks” as you breathe in. Think of it as a narrow doorway inside your nose that controls how much air flows through. This delicate area is supported by cartilage and soft tissue just inside the nostrils, which keep the airway open and stable.
Nasal valve collapse occurs when this part of the nose weakens, narrows, or gives way, further limiting airflow. This restriction can be present even at rest or become more apparent during deep breathing, physical exertion, nasal trauma, or inflammation from allergies or infection. Functionally, there are two main types:
- Internal nasal valve collapse: This affects the narrow space deeper inside the nose, just above the nostrils. It is the most common form and often harder to detect visually.
- External nasal valve collapse: This involves the external nostril area and is usually noticed when the nostrils cave in during inspiration (breathing in), especially visible in a mirror.
Both types can cause significant breathing discomfort, especially during exercise, sleep, or allergy season, and may considerably reduce your nasal airflow.

Why Timely Treatment Matters
Nasal valve collapse is more than just an occasional annoyance. If left untreated, it can lead to several disabling issues, such as:
- Chronic nasal obstruction that forces you to breathe through your mouth instead of your nose, which can cause dryness and soreness.
- Poor sleep quality, including increased snoring or worsening of existing sleep-disordered breathing, due to insufficient nasal airflow affecting your airway. (Note: while nasal valve collapse may contribute to these issues, it is not a direct cause of obstructive sleep apnea.)
- Daytime fatigue and reduced concentration from disturbed sleep and inadequate oxygenation.
- Other complications such as dry mouth, increased risk of sinus infections, and persistent nasal discomfort.

Symptoms and Causes
Recognizing Symptoms of Nasal Valve Collapse
Could nasal valve collapse be the reason for your uncomfortable breathing? Look out for these common signs:
- Difficulty breathing through the nose, especially during exertion or deep breaths. You might notice you have to consciously breathe through your mouth at times.
- Persistent nasal congestion or stuffiness that does not improve with allergy sprays or decongestants.
- Constant mouth breathing, particularly at night, which may lead to a dry, sore throat.
- Snoring or restless sleep, often accompanied by a feeling of not getting enough air.
- Visible collapse or “pinching” of the nostrils when you inhale deeply, especially noticeable with external nasal valve collapse.
Internal vs External Symptoms
- Internal collapse typically causes a sensation of blockage or “pinching” deep inside the nose, with a feeling of stuffiness that doesn’t clear easily.
- External collapse is more apparent, with the nostrils looking floppy or caved in during inhalation, often noticeable in a mirror.

Common Causes and Risk Factors
Several factors contribute to nasal valve collapse, including:
- Weakened or damaged nasal cartilage, which may happen gradually due to aging or be inherited.
- Natural tissue loosening as part of the aging process, weakening the support structures inside the nose. Some people are also born with congenitally narrow nasal valves or structural predispositions.
- Previous nasal injury or trauma, such as from accidents or sports injuries, which can damage cartilage.
- Complications from prior nasal or sinus surgery that affect structural integrity.
- Structural abnormalities, like a deviated septum or enlarged turbinates, which can exacerbate airflow blockage and contribute to collapse.
- Chronic nasal inflammation, often caused by allergies or recurrent infections, leading to swelling and weakening of nasal tissues.

Treatment Options
Managing nasal valve collapse is largely about restoring normal airflow through the nose. Treatment choice depends on the severity of the collapse and your individual nasal anatomy. Fortunately, there are effective non-surgical and surgical options available.
Non-Surgical Treatments for Nasal Valve Collapse
If symptoms are mild or just beginning, non-surgical approaches may provide relief. Popular options include:
- Nasal breathing strips (e.g., Breathe Right®): These adhesive strips are placed on the outside of the nose and gently pull open the nasal passages, improving airflow temporarily.
- Internal nasal dilators: Soft, flexible, usually over-the-counter devices inserted into the nostrils to help keep them open during activities or sleep. They do not correct anatomy but may improve airflow temporarily.
- Nasal sprays and decongestants: These medications reduce swelling inside the nasal passages, making airflow easier for a limited time. However, overuse—especially of decongestant sprays—can cause rebound congestion (rhinitis medicamentosa). Always use these under a physician's guidance to avoid misuse.
- Lifestyle modifications: Using a humidifier, avoiding irritants like tobacco smoke or strong perfumes, and managing allergies proactively can all reduce inflammation and nasal tissue swelling.
When Are Non-Surgical Options Effective?
Non-surgical methods are most effective for mild nasal valve collapse or as temporary relief while planning more definitive treatment. They offer symptom relief but typically don’t correct the underlying structural weakness. For example, a patient with mild internal valve collapse may find significant improvement with breathing strips during allergy season or exercise, but if cartilage support is compromised, lasting relief usually requires surgery.
Non-surgical treatment can be a helpful first step but is often part of a broader management plan.
Surgical Interventions for Lasting Relief
When nasal valve collapse is moderate to severe, or when symptoms persist despite conservative treatment, surgery is often the best option. Surgical techniques aim to strengthen, support, or reposition the nasal valve area to keep the airway open consistently. Key surgical options include:
- Cartilage grafting (spreader grafts): Surgeons harvest a small piece of cartilage—often from your nasal septum—and place it strategically to reinforce and widen the internal nasal valve. This technique prevents the side walls of the nose from collapsing.
- Nasal implants (e.g., Latera®): These tiny absorbable implants are inserted inside the nasal wall to provide structural support. Over time, the implant is absorbed and replaced by your own tissue, maintaining an open airway.
- Suture suspension techniques: Special stitches are used to “lift” and stabilize weakened portions of the nasal valve, offering support without extensive grafting.
- Addressing underlying structural issues:

- Turbinate reduction: Reducing enlarged turbinates (bony structures inside the nose) that block airflow.
What to Expect During Surgery and Recovery
Most nasal valve surgeries are outpatient procedures, often performed under local anesthesia with sedation or under general anesthesia, depending on the complexity and the surgeon’s recommendation. Recovery typically involves mild swelling and nasal congestion for 1 to 2 weeks, gradually improving. Many patients return to normal activities, including work, within about one to two weeks, though strenuous exercise is usually avoided for a few weeks.
Advances in surgical techniques and recovery protocols have made these procedures safer, less invasive, and with faster healing times than in the past.

Latest Advances in Nasal Valve Collapse Treatment
The field continues to evolve, with exciting developments such as:
- Minimally invasive approaches: Using smaller incisions and specialized instruments to reduce post-operative discomfort and speed recovery.
- Balloon septoplasty: A less invasive technique sometimes used alongside valve repair to correct septal deviations by gently reshaping cartilage with a balloon.
- Absorbable implants: Innovative devices like Latera® that provide temporary support and gradually integrate with your tissue for long-term benefits.

FAQs About Nasal Valve Collapse and Treatment
What causes nasal valve collapse?
The most common causes are weakened cartilage, aging, prior nasal injury, past surgery, or structural problems such as a deviated septum or enlarged turbinates.
How can I tell if my nasal valve is collapsed?
Persistent nasal blockage that worsens during deep inhalation or physical activity, along with visible nostril collapse, are strong clues. A formal diagnosis requires an ENT specialist’s evaluation.
Are breathing strips effective for nasal valve collapse?
They can provide temporary relief in mild cases by gently widening the nose’s narrowest area, but they often aren’t enough for moderate or severe collapse.
When should I consider surgery?
Surgery should be considered if non-surgical treatments fail to provide lasting relief, or if the collapse involves significant structural weakness. A thorough ENT evaluation helps determine the best course.
What is the recovery time after nasal valve surgery?
Most people resume normal activities within one to two weeks, with noticeable breathing improvement soon after surgery.
Will treatment help reduce my snoring?
Yes. Many patients experience reduced snoring once nasal airflow is restored.
Can nasal valve collapse affect CPAP therapy?
Yes. Nasal obstruction can make CPAP uncomfortable or less effective. Treating the collapse may increase CPAP tolerance and efficiency.
Is nasal valve collapse permanent without surgery?
Structural collapse typically persists without surgical correction. Non-surgical measures help symptoms temporarily but don’t fix the root cause.
